What causes a tree to lean?
There are several reasons why trees may begin to lose weight, such as:
- Soil erosion
- Poor technique for planting
- Decay or disease
- Storms or heavy winds
- Root damage
The dangers of leaning tree
Leaning trees can pose various dangers, for example:
- Potential risk of falling onto property or even on individuals
- Power line interference
- Property damaged
- Issues of liability
How to decide if a particular tree requires to be removed
There are a variety of signs that indicate trees need to be removed, including:
- A leaning trunk
- Cracks in the trunk or branches
- Dead or hanging branches
- Shallow roots
- Fungal growth at the base of the tree

Can a leaning tree be saved?
It is contingent on the reason of the lean and the extent of the lean. In some cases, a professional arborist may be able to correct the lean by fixing the tree or by cabling it. However, most of the time it’s better to get rid of the tree to avoid potential dangers.
Is it safe to remove an unsupported tree yourself?
No, it’s not safe to remove a leaning tree by yourself. Tree removal can be an extremely dangerous and difficult procedure that should be performed by trained and experienced experts. Attempting to remove a tree yourself may expose you and your family members to risk of injuries as well as property destruction.
